
Manchester City defender Benjamin Mendy has joked that teammate Bernardo Silva loves him more than his girlfriend.
The French international suffered knee ligament injury just weeks into the season and has endured a long road to recovery.
Mendy joined the Manchester club as part of a £52m deal to bolster City’s left-back options and yesterday was greeted with rapturous applause from the home support when he came on as a second half substitute.

Both players were crucial in Monaco’s Champions League campaign last season which saw them reach the semi-finals for the first time in 13 years and they clearly enjoy each other’s company – judging by their tweets.
Silva, scored City’s fourth goal yesterday following in from Gabriel Jesus’ missed penalty and the Portuguese star welcomed back Mendy to the team on social media with the same image too.
Mendy has been a popular figure on social media with City and rival fans.
He said: “Damn I missed you, football thank you all for the incredible support through this long & difficult journey, I’m soooo happy to be back.”
Bernardo Silva’s season in numbers
Silva has helped City win the Premier League and the Carabao Cup in what has been a successful first season for his new club.
The schemer has appeared in 32 games in the league and has contributed five goals and four assists.
He has helped the Premier League champions retain possession with his 87% passing accuracy and he also carries a serious creative threat too, playing 24 key passes.

In the Champions League, Silva created two assists and scored one goal in nine appearances.
